MME Seminar Series

The MME Seminar Series features presentations by experts on cutting-edge topics in mechanical and materials engineering, fostering learning, collaboration and exposure to the latest developments in the field.

Spring 2026 Seminar Schedule

Seminars begin at 2 p.m. every Tuesday in EC 1110 unless stated otherwise. For comments or suggestions, email Jiuhua Chen at chenj@fiu.edu, Pezhman Mardanpour at mardanpour@fiu.edu or Saja Al-Rifai at salrifai@fiu.edu.
